We want our choices to count, and we want our effort to matter. We also want the years we are given to be used well. However, people often move through life reactively. Pressure, habit and urgency then shape their decisions instead of clear intent.

The problem does not come from a lack of ability. Instead, it comes from a lack of alignment. The Resolute Life directly addresses this gap in alignment.

How does a resolute life look like?

The Resolute Life presents a disciplined framework for living with clarity and coherence. The book also helps individuals reconnect intention with action. It brings together three principles that shape how we think, decide and act. These principles include living with intent, being resourceful and focusing on others.

Life remains complex, and it often feels contradictory. Rational thought has a place, and so does deeper intuition. Discipline must work with adaptability. In the same way, independence must work with connection.

These forces do not oppose each other. Instead, they complement each other. When people align them, they gain clarity and strength. The Resolute Life reinforces this integrated way of living.

Living with intent

Living with intent begins with alignment. Your past, present, and future form one continuous timeline. The meaning you assign to that timeline shapes your life direction. The Resolute Life uses this idea as a foundation for personal coherence.

This book invites you to examine your history without letting it confine you. It also encourages awareness in the present moment. At the same time, it helps you define a personal intent that shapes your future. You then act with consistency and integrity. The Resolute Life strengthens this process of reflection and direction.

Direction concentrates energy. Alignment strengthens action. Over time, consistent intent forms a life that remains steady under pressure. It also creates a life grounded in meaning. The Resolute Life depends on this discipline of sustained intent.

The Resolute Life is a practical philosophy for people who want to live deliberately. It also supports those who want to build something that endures. In this sense, the book becomes a guide for structured personal growth.

About the author

Elmen Lamprecht is a seasoned Human Resources executive, keynote speaker, and thought leader. He has more than two decades of experience in regional and national leadership roles. He has worked with some of South Africa’s largest and most well-known employer brands.

He holds two postgraduate degrees from the University of Johannesburg. These degrees focus on Theology and Psychology. He also studied Philosophy, Politics and Education as additional majors. He began his career in student ministry. Later, he transitioned into Human Resources. He then co-founded two HR tech companies. These companies focus on 3D and virtual reality experiences. They also focus on advanced people analytics using AI.

Elmen Lamprecht is known for his empathetic leadership style. He also applies practical insight in his work. He remains passionate about helping people discover their potential. He also focuses on helping them create meaningful impact in organisational and everyday contexts.
